| Overview - 2 Chronicles 28 | |
| 1 | Ahaz reigning very wickedly, is greatly afflicted by the Syrians. |
| 6 | Judah being captivated by the Israelites, is sent home by the counsel of Oded the prophet. |
| 16 | Ahaz sending for aid to Assyria, is not helped thereby. |
| 22 | In his distress he grows more idolatrous. |
| 26 | He dying, Hezekiah succeeds him. |
